Can I keep chickens in Rocky Mount, NC?
Yes, with conditions — Rocky Mount allows chickens only in certain zones or lot configurations. Roosters are prohibited, and coops must be at least 25 ft from neighboring lines/homes. (Rocky Mount Code ch. 4, art. V, Secs. 4-51, 4-52(a), 4-54, verified June 2026)
The full rules
| Chickens allowed | Conditional (zone / lot rules) |
|---|---|
| Maximum hens | 1 per 2,178 sq ft |
| Roosters | Prohibited |
| Permit required | Yes |
| Coop setback | 25 ft |
| Coop rules | Fowl confined at all times in a coop at least 18 in high, ventilated, cleaned daily, at least 25 ft from any property line; structures screened from abutting residential property. Permit requires neighbor notification with right to object. |
| Code section | Rocky Mount Code ch. 4, art. V, Secs. 4-51, 4-52(a), 4-54 |
Rocky Mount allows chickens only with a permit from animal control (unless zoned for them). Density is capped at 20 fowl per acre proportionate to lot size, coops must be 25 ft from any property line, and crowing fowl such as roosters are only permitted on agricultural land.

The actual law
Rocky Mount Code ch. 4, art. V, Secs. 4-51, 4-52(a), 4-54 — read the official code
“No more than twenty (20) such fowl shall be kept or maintained per acre. The number of fowl shall be proportionate to the acreage. Example: One-half acre lot will equal ten (10) (such animals).” source
“It shall be unlawful for any person to own, keep, have, permit anyone to keep or maintain within the corporate city limits ... any chickens... without first receiving from the animal control unit a permit to do so” source
